SOUTH BEND, Ind. -- This summer marks the 12th year of the annual “America’s Best-Looking Cruiser” Calendar Contest between state police agencies all over the county.
The top 13 states with the most votes will make the 2026 wall calendar and the top cruiser will be featured on the cover.

Voting is open now and continues through 5 p.m. on July 11.
Only one vote per device, per person.
